.menu_box_primary {
	width: 100%
}

.menu_primary dt {
	cursor: pointer
}

.menu_primary dt .icon_menu_switch {
	margin-right: 5px;
	margin-top: -2px;
	vertical-align: middle;
	display: inline-block;
	width: 0;
	height: 0;
	border-width: 5px;
	border-style: dashed;
	border-color: transparent;
	border-top-width: 0;
	border-bottom-color: #babec4;
	border-bottom-style: solid;
	position: absolute;
	right: 10px;
	top: 20px
}

.menu_primary dt .icon_menu_dot {
	font-weight: 400;
	font-style: normal;
	margin-right: 5px;
	color: #ccc
}

.menu_primary dt.closed .icon_menu_switch {
	border-top: 5px solid #babec4;
	border-bottom-width: 0
}

.menu_title_primary {
	line-height: 40px;
	height: 40px;
	padding: 0 0 0 32px;
	position: relative;
	border-bottom: 1px solid #e6e6e6
}

.menu_link_primary {
	display: block;
	*height: 1%;
	line-height: 40px;
	text-decoration: none;
	color: #222;
	width: auto;
	overflow: hidden;
	text-overflow: ellipsis;
	white-space: nowrap;
	word-wrap: normal
}

.sub_menu_title_primary .menu_link_primary {
	padding-left: 55px;
	padding-right: 30px
}

.sub_menu_desc_primary .menu_link_primary {
	padding-left: 60px;
	padding-right: 30px
}

.menu_link_primary:hover {
	text-decoration: none;
	background-color: #f4f5f9
}

.menu_link_primary.no_sub:hover {
	background-color: #f4f5f9;
	color: #222
}

.menu_link_primary.no_sub.selected {
	background-color: #05bdd2;
	color: #fff
}

body.page_resource {
	overflow-y: scroll
}

.col_side {
	background-color: #fff
}

.page_resource .article_box .inner {
	padding: 50px 45px
}

.page_resource .menu_box_primary {
	margin-bottom: 100px
}

.page_resource .res_iframe {
	border: 0;
	width: 100%;
	height: 770px
}

.page_resource .container_box {
	margin-top: 44px
}

.page_resource .container_box.page_pr_img {
	border: 0
}

.page_resource .container_box.append_devcode {
	position: relative
}

.page_resource .container_box.append_devcode .developer_code {
	position: absolute;
	left: 1000px;
	top: -1px;
	border: 1px solid #e7e7eb;
	border-width: 1px 1px 1px 0;
	text-align: center
}

.page_resource .container_box.append_devcode .developer_code .inner {
	padding: 7px 12px 10px 12px
}

.page_resource .container_box.append_devcode .developer_code .pic_devcode
	{
	width: 105px;
	height: 105px
}

.page_resource .container_box.append_devcode .developer_code p {
	color: #8d8d8d;
	margin-top: -5px
}

.sub_menu_title_primary .menu_link_primary {
	padding-left: 32px
}

.sub_menu_title_primary i {
	display: inline-block;
	*display: inline;
	*zoom: 1;
	font-weight: 400;
	font-style: normal;
	vertical-align: middle;
	color: #d5d5d5;
	margin-top: -0.2em;
	margin-right: .5em
}

.search_box.wiki_side {
	width: 200px;
	display: inline-block
}

.search_box.wiki_side .frm_input_box {
	box-sizing: border-box;
	width: 100%;
	height: 36px;
	line-height: 34px;
	margin-top: -2px
}

.search_box.wiki_side .frm_input_box.search .frm_input_append {
	border: 0;
	width: 34px
}

.search_box.wiki_side .frm_input_box.search .del_btn {
	width: 30px;
	height: 34px;
	right: 34px
}

.search_box.wiki_side .icon20_common.search_gray {
	background: url("page_resource_z_@all32a24d.png") 0 0 no-repeat
}

.search_box.wiki_side .icon20_common.search_gray:hover {
	background:
		url("page_resource_z_@all32a24d.png") 0 -24px no-repeat
}

.search_box.wiki_side .icon_search_del {
	padding-right: 8px;
	border-right: 1px solid #e7e7eb;
	width: 12px;
	height: 12px;
	background:
		url("page_resource_z_@all32a24d.png") 0 -48px no-repeat
}

.search_box.wiki_side .icon_search_del:hover {
	background:
		url("page_resource_z_@all32a24d.png")0 -64px no-repeat
}

.search_highlight_opr {
	position: fixed;
	top: 145px;
	width: 1198px;
	margin: 0 auto
}

.search_clear_btn {
	position: absolute;
	font-size: 0;
	right: -60px;
	top: 7px;
	display: block;
	width: 38px;
	height: 38px;
	background:
		url("page_resource_z_@all32a24d.png")
		0 -80px no-repeat
}

.search_clear_btn.open {
	background:
		url("page_resource_z_@all32a24d.png")
		0 -122px no-repeat
}

.container_hd h2, .main_hd h2 {
	line-height: 52px;
	background-color: #f4f5f9
}

.container_hd .extra_info, .main_hd .extra_info {
	padding-right: 50px
}

.container_hd .extra_info.align_title, .main_hd .extra_info.align_title
	{
	margin-top: -52px;
	line-height: 52px;
	text-align: right
}

.container_hd .extra_info.with_search_clear, .main_hd .extra_info.with_search_clear
	{
	position: relative
}

::-ms-clear {
	display: none
}

@media only screen and (-webkit-min-device-pixel-ratio:2) {
	.search_box.wiki_side .icon20_common.search_gray {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 0 no-repeat;
		background-size: 38px auto
	}
	.search_box.wiki_side .icon20_common.search_gray:hover {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 -24px no-repeat;
		background-size: 38px auto
	}
	.search_box.wiki_side .icon_search_del {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 -48px no-repeat;
		background-size: 38px auto
	}
	.search_box.wiki_side .icon_search_del:hover {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 -64px no-repeat;
		background-size: 38px auto
	}
	.search_clear_btn {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 -80px no-repeat;
		background-size: 38px auto
	}
	.search_clear_btn.open {
		background:
			url("/mpres/zh_CN/htmledition/comm_htmledition/style/page/resource/page_resource_z_@232a24d.png")
			0 -122px no-repeat;
		background-size: 38px auto
	}
}